Salman Khan House Firing Case: Mumbai Police Arrests Another Lawrence Bishnoi Gang Member

According to a news outlet on Tuesday, the Mumbai crime branch has detained an additional member of the Lawrence Bishnoi gang to the shooting incident outside Bollywood actor Salman Khan’s Bandra home. In the firing case, he is the sixth individual to be taken into custody. The culprit, Harpal Singh (34), a native of Fatehabad, Haryana, was taken into custody on Monday night from his hometown by a team from the Mumbai crime department, according to an official. Harpal Singh is scheduled to appear in court later today after being transported to Mumbai during the wee hours of Tuesday.

In the Bandra neighborhood of Mumbai, two motorcyclists fired shots outside Salman Khan’s apartment at the Galaxy Apartment on April 14 before taking off. The officer stated that during the interrogation of accused Mohammed Rafique Chowdhary, a different member of the Lawrence Bishnoi gang who was also detained earlier this month in connection with the firing case, Harpal Singh’s identity was revealed.

According to the police, Harpal Singh offered Rafique Chowdhary ₹2–3 lakh and asked him to go over to Salman Khan’s home. On May 1, Anuj Thapan, one of the detained individuals who was charged with providing the gunmen with weapons, is said to have hung himself in a Mumbai police cell.

The Bishnoi brothers—Lawrence, who is incarcerated at Ahmedabad, Gujarat’s Sabarmati Central Prison, and Anmol, the younger brother, who is thought to be in the United States or Canada—are named in the firing case.
